Transaction 17f666e20690be890f04274f95e431764efaf84ca074409cefd7f9df905a0d66

1 Input
2 Outputs
  • 17f666e20690be890f04274f95e431764efaf84ca074409cefd7f9df905a0d66:0
  • value  1798575
    address  2N8yjGBvycZydaozzLqUpLgmCegJbsqZQu8
  • 17f666e20690be890f04274f95e431764efaf84ca074409cefd7f9df905a0d66:1
  • value  100000
    address  n3jZWr5PPymhLLUHKzC3HxBwLuBjYrUDvx